将具有Unicode数据类型的新记录插入Firebird
CREATE TABLE TBLPERMISSOON
(
NAME VARCHAR(500) CHARACTER SET UNICODE_FSS
);
INSERT INTO TBLPERMISSOON (NAME)
VALUES ('Chạy ngay đi');
我要添加带有越南语字符的数据,该怎么办?现在不起作用,我还不知道该怎么办?
在SQL Server中,我这样写:
INSERT INTO TBLPERMISSOON (NAME)
VALUES (N'Chạy ngay đi');
答案 0 :(得分:0)
您需要使用连接字符集UNICODE_FSS
或UTF8
进行连接,并且-很显然-您的应用程序需要支持UTF-8。通过这两个,您应该可以插入问题中的语句:
INSERT INTO TBLPERMISSOON (NAME)
VALUES ('Chạy ngay đi');
请注意,UNICODE_FSS
是简化的UTF-8字符集,最好改用UTF8
。